‘Sad state of affairs’: Coalition expected to be ‘out of the race’ in Farrer by-election
Former Queensland premier Campbell Newman claims the Coalition is out of the race in terms of preferences in the Farrer by-election.
“The Nats and the Libs; they’re out of the race in terms of primary,” Mr Newman told Sky News host Steve Price.
“I suppose the vagaries of preferences could see something weird happening, but I can’t see that.
“It was Tim Fisher’s seat as well when it was held by him as a Nat, so it is a sad state of affairs.”
